I've been trying to configure my 3DS to connect to the internet using home wifi.
But until now I get the same error code 003-1102.
I tried turning off all security on my router but it is still the same.
I've used wifi at other place and face no problem at all.
Hope someone can guide me on this.

Well, basically this problem is a headache for me too.
My 3DS can see my wifi but can't connect to it even when password is removed.
I'm gonna try tethering through my phone now.
It's kinda frustrating since one of the reason I got my router is to connect my 3DS to internet.


Added on August 23, 2012, 10:50 amUpdate: tethering on my phone works.
But this sucks because it'll drain my 3DS and phone battery.


Added on August 23, 2012, 10:57 amUpdate #2: It works!
I just notice that 3DS supports b/g wifi but my router is on n wifi.
So I changed my router settings and it worked.
